The NITO collection is a range of central pivot roof windows with special slimline wooden profile equipped with a ventilation valve which allows comfort and added value for all budgets. It can be installed in a roof pitch from 15 to 90 degrees.
Passive ventilation to provide fresh air in your room, either through the ventilation valve without opening the window or with the handle having two different secondary locking positions.

Features
Wood and wooden parts
Our wooden frames are made from selected pine wood, treated with fungicide and insecticide protection via vacuum impregnation, followed by a coat of water-based lacquer for a natural wood finish.
All wooden raw materials come from sustainable forests.
RoofLITE holds full FSC chain of custody certification.
Thermal insulation
RoofLITE roof windows have 24 mm double glazing (argon filled) to guarantee good thermal insulation and low emissivity, which reduces heat loss in winter and limits overheating in summer. The U value of all panes are 1,1W/m2K
Handle
All our windows are fitted with handles made of moulded zinc.
Handles have three positions, one is fully closed, and two further positions allowing passive ventilation on demand.
Quality manufacturing
Our windows are manufactured in Europe in an ISO 9001 ISO 14001 and OHSAS 18001-certified production facility, which uses the latest technologies to ensure the best industrial, environmental and labour standards are respected.
Energy performance, water tightness are tested by an independent testing facility, IFT Rosenheim GmbH.
Environmental compliance
Wood certification
To protect the environment is one of the major principles of the Group. It is therefore very important to us to source wood from sustainable forests. The Group invested heavily to obtain FSC wood certification, because we believe in the principles. The wood certification is provided by independent third party organization, and we can therefore confidently evidence that our wood always is derived from sustainable forests.
RoofLITE holds full FSC Chain of Custody certification. This ensures the transparency of the wood flow from the forests to the finished products, and therefore offers our customers a full traceability to the wood from cradle to grave.
